The Key Ingredients for an Effective Laundry Detergent

To make professional-grade laundry detergent, you will need a handful of key ingredients. These ingredients work together to remove dirt, stains, and odors effectively. The basic ingredients for laundry detergent include:

1. Washing Soda: This is the primary ingredient that helps in the removal of dirt and stains. Washing soda acts as a powerful water softener and enhances the cleaning process.

2. Borax: With its alkaline pH, borax is a versatile ingredient that aids in brightening clothes and fighting tough stains. It also acts as a natural deodorizer.

3. Soap Flakes: Soap flakes, which can be derived from bar soap, are essential for their cleansing properties. Look for a soap that is free from artificial fragrance and additives for a more natural option.

4. Oxygen Bleach: Oxygen bleach, such as hydrogen peroxide, is an optional ingredient for added whitening power. It helps to brighten whites and remove stubborn stains.

5. Essential Oils: To add a pleasant fragrance to your laundry detergent, consider adding a few drops of essential oils. Lavender, lemon, or tea tree oil are popular choices with antibacterial properties.

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Your Own Professional Laundry Detergent

Follow these simple steps to create your own professional-grade laundry detergent:

Step 1: Grate a bar of soap to obtain soap flakes. You can use a regular cheese grater for this purpose. Aim for about 1 cup of soap flakes.

Step 2: In a large container or m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of washing soda, 1 cup of borax, and the soap flakes.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are evenly combined.

Step 3: If desired, add 1/4 cup of oxygen bleach to enhance the whitening power of the detergent.

Step 4: Add a few drops of your preferred essential oil to add fragrance. Remember that a little goes a long way, so start with a small amount and adjust according to your preference.

Step 5: Transfer the mixture to an airtight container for storage. Mason jars or recycled laundry detergent containers work well.

Tips and Tricks for Enhancing the Performance of Homemade Detergent

While your homemade laundry detergent will effectively clean your clothes, these tips and tricks can help enhance its performance:

1. Pre-treat Stains: For stubborn stains, pre-treat them using a solution of detergent and water before washing.

2. Increase Quantity for Large Loads: Use proportionally more detergent for larger loads of laundry.

3. Natural Fabric Softeners: Add vinegar or baking soda to the fabric softener compartment of your washing machine to eliminate static and soften clothes naturally.

4. Use Hot Water Sparingly: Save energy and money by washing laundry in cold water, as most detergents work well with lower temperatures.

5. Keep Detergent Dry: To prevent clumping and preserve efficacy, store your homemade detergent in a dry place away from moisture.
